Buñuelos de Queso Salvaje

Crispy, savory fritters made with a corn masa dough infused with grated 'queso salvaje' (a type of firm, salty Nicaraguan cheese), perfect as an appetizer or snack.

Tempo di Preparazione20 minutes
Tempo di Cottura15 minutes
Tempo Totale35 minutes
Porzioni4
DifficoltàEasy

🧂 Ingredienti

  • 2 cups Corn masa harina
  • 1.5 cups Warm water(approximately)
  • 1 cup Queso Salvaje(finely grated (or a firm, salty white cheese like cotija or queso fresco))
  • 0.5 tsp Salt(or to taste)
  • 4 cups Vegetable oil(for frying)

💡 Consigli Professionali

  • If 'queso salvaje' is unavailable, a good substitute would be a blend of crumbled cotija and a bit of queso fresco for texture and saltiness.
  • The dough consistency is key; it should be firm enough to hold its shape but soft enough to be pliable.

  • Add finely chopped cilantro or a pinch of chili powder to the masa for extra flavor.
  • Serve with a drizzle of honey or a sweet dipping sauce for a sweet and savory contrast.
